Why Matinding Pagtutol sa Digmaan Slogans are Important?

Matinding pagtutol sa digmaan slogans are powerful statements that oppose war and promote peace. These slogans serve as a reminder to nations and individuals that there is always another way to resolve conflicts that don't involve violence. It's important to have these slogans because wars can have devastating effects on people's lives, leaving behind years of devastation and trauma. By promoting peace through slogans, people can come together and work towards finding peaceful solutions to conflicts. Effective Matinding pagtutol sa digmaan slogans should catch people's attention and encourage them to take action. Examples of effective slogans include "No more war, let's love each other more," "Make peace not war," "War is not the answer," and "Peace begins with understanding." These slogans are memorable because they are short, catchy, and carry a powerful message that resonates with people. When people see these slogans, they are reminded of the importance of peace and the negative consequences of war. In conclusion, Matinding pagtutol sa digmaan slogans are essential tools for promoting peace and creating a better world.

When it comes to creating Matinding pagtutol sa digmaan slogans, it's essential to keep the message clear, concise, and memorable. You want to convey your anti-war stance in a way that resonates with people and inspires them to take action. One effective tip is to use powerful imagery that evokes emotion and connects with your audience. Consider using strong verbs and adjectives that highlight the atrocities of war while emphasizing peace and unity. Another trick is to create a short catchphrase that's easy to remember and delivers a direct message. When brainstorming new ideas, try to focus on themes like anti-violence, diplomacy, human rights, and global community. Remember, the key to an effective slogan is to make it informative, inspiring, and memorable. By crafting a slogan that resonates with your audience, you can effectively spread your message and help bring an end to the violence and suffering caused by war.
